Output 266045ab193b389ae692feae404d495099229a27c630b109b40d54d70c04f270:1

value
1598261
script pubkey
OP_0 OP_PUSHBYTES_20 fe757873f8a1034101c14536832d36970e693f29
address
ltc1qle6hsulc5yp5zqwpg5mgxtfkju8xj0efw4e2g4
transaction
266045ab193b389ae692feae404d495099229a27c630b109b40d54d70c04f270
spent
true